Adding some extra reviews cuz i feel bad for flaking on the last couple of votes.

K.Loor — Great sample choices, bass fit in nicely, wanted some more presence in the drums.

Loop — Same underlying sample as Loor but with lots more added texture and intricate percussion. Maybe too busy, though?

Lu — Sense of humour in the intro, transition to the main beat was seamless through the bell and reversed sample (which I really, really liked). After all that, I wanted the beat to last longer!

TGN — That the violin sample doing all the heavy lifting? Either way, sounded dope and you somehow managed to be tasteful with the DJFX. Really nice harmonizing of the vocal samples too. Is this some chromatic mode on the MKII coming into play?

Lentilsoup — Mega texture, lotta microchops, with the vox and bass to keep it from getting too disjointed.

Pazword — Sample: destroyed. Love how it comes back in relatively cleanly around the 0:40 mark at super slow speed just as the piece threatens to go completely off the rails in a roar white noise. (And then it does anyway.)

IIIII — Integrates multiple samples, drums sat right, string drone gave the whole thing a beautiful hypnotic vibe, use of the vocal samples kept the groove from becoming repetitive and was really sensitively done. Technically and musically the strongest entry for me.

So this time it's IIIII for me, with TGN a close second.
